Output 59b6069b50ef425c19ebd2e6a3fcb03794fe980a98ead81f6f1d8e102eb1229d:0

value
31263081
script pubkey
OP_0 OP_PUSHBYTES_20 0b10da68283873e41f12593b4d41f09e4bf86404
address
ltc1qpvgd56pg8pe7g8cjtya56s0sne9lseqym8ju2e
transaction
59b6069b50ef425c19ebd2e6a3fcb03794fe980a98ead81f6f1d8e102eb1229d
spent
true